Oranges and Sunshine tells the story of Margaret Humphrey's, a social woker who uncovered one of the most contreverial scandels in recent times: the organized deportation of innocent children from the Uninted Kingdom to Austrailia, who were put up for adoption - and were thought to be lost in the system forever. Almost single-handedly, against overwhelming odds, and with little regard for her own well-being, Humphrey's reuninted thousands of families and brought worldwide attention to a corrupt system and an extrodinary miscarriage of justice. Academy Award nominee Emily Watson (Breaking the Wavers, Punch Drunk Love) stars as a woman whose quest for truth would challenge the leaders of two nations, and force them confess to a secret as stunning as the crime it concealed.
